LOG IN
SIGN UP
Tech Job Finder - Find Software, Technology Sales and Product Manager Jobs.
Sign In
OR continue with e-mail and password
E-mail address
Password
Don't have an account?
Reset password
Join Tech Job Finder
OR continue with e-mail and password
E-mail address
Username
Password
Confirm Password
How did you hear about us?
By signing up, you agree to our Terms & Conditions and Privacy Policy.

Lead Software Engineer – Full Stack - Java/AWS/Streaming

at J.P. Morgan

Back to all Java jobs
J.P. Morgan logo
Bulge Bracket Investment Banks

Lead Software Engineer – Full Stack - Java/AWS/Streaming

at J.P. Morgan

Mid LevelNo visa sponsorshipJava

Posted 16 hours ago

No clicks

Compensation
Not specified

Currency: Not specified

City
Dallas
Country
United States

Lead technical initiatives within a global corporate technology organization to design, build, and deliver high-volume, high-resilience data processing systems. Drive modernization and integration of applications, mentor engineers, and collaborate with product, data science, and business stakeholders. Utilize cloud-native microservices, Java/Spring Boot, AWS, container orchestration, and AI/ML tooling to implement scalable solutions. Focus on engineering best practices, observability, and reusable technical solutions across domains.

Location: Plano, TX, United States

We have an opportunity to impact your career and provide an adventure where you can push the limits of what's possible.

As a Lead Software Engineer at JPMorgan Chase within the Corporate Technology Office, you will lead a technical area and drive impact across teams, technologies, and projects spanning multiple departments. You will leverage your deep expertise in software engineering, applications, technical processes, and product management to deliver complex projects and initiatives. 

Job Responsibilities:

  • Lead technology implementations for the modernization and integration of existing applications into in-house strategic builds, replacing vendor solutions.
  • Deliver technical solutions that can be leveraged across multiple businesses and domains.
  • Influence peer leaders and senior stakeholders across business, product, and technology teams.
  • Contribute to the design and implementation of strategic, high-volume, high-resilience data processing systems for surveillance and retention.
  • Collaborate as part of a global technology organization spanning the US and APAC, providing end-to-end design, build, and delivery.
  • Ensure adherence to team and organizational standards, focusing on continuous improvement and sustained delivery.
  • Employ simple design and pragmatic implementation techniques to maximize business value.
  • Pair program with team members to build high-quality solutions.
  • Demonstrate passion for technology and a commitment to continuous learning and adoption of new technologies and practices.
  • Mentor junior team members to advance their technical and professional skills, while actively seeking opportunities to learn and grow.

 

Required Qualifications, Capabilities, and Skills:

  • Formal training or certification in software engineering concepts and 5+ years of applied experience.
  • Strong software engineering background with a solid understanding of design patterns, cloud-native microservices architecture, and engineering best practices.
  • Proficient in Java, Python, Spring Boot, and Oracle, with a good understanding of Maven build tooling.
  • Experience collaborating with data scientists, product managers, and business stakeholders to identify AI-driven business opportunities.
  • Hands-on experience with Docker, Kubernetes, AWS (including EMR, OpenSearch, AWS Bedrock, EKS, and ECS).
  • Experience with data platforms hosted on Databricks, implementing AI/ML solutions using Claude and DBx Vector search.
  • Proficient with relational databases (Postgres, Oracle, Aurora, etc.).
  • Practical experience with unit testing tools such as JUnit or Mockito.
  • Experience with OpenSearch or ElasticSearch for search and analytics capabilities.
  • Hands-on experience with AI/ML frameworks, Vector DB, OpenSearch, LLMs, and cloud-based AI services (e.g., AWS SageMaker, Azure ML).
  • Bachelor’s or Master’s degree in Computer Science, Computer Engineering, Mathematics, or a related technical field.

 

Preferred Qualifications, Capabilities, and Skills:

  • Proficient in SQL, preferably across multiple databases.
  • Experience with monitoring and observability tools such as Grafana, Cortex, Kibana, Datadog, and Cloudwatch.
  • Familiarity with package management and artifact repositories (NuGet, JFrog Artifactory).
  • Experience with modern UI technologies such as Angular or React is a plus.
We have an opportunity to impact your career and provide an adventure where you can push the limits of what's possible.

Lead Software Engineer – Full Stack - Java/AWS/Streaming

at J.P. Morgan

Back to all Java jobs
J.P. Morgan logo
Bulge Bracket Investment Banks

Lead Software Engineer – Full Stack - Java/AWS/Streaming

at J.P. Morgan

Mid LevelNo visa sponsorshipJava

Posted 16 hours ago

No clicks

Compensation
Not specified

Currency: Not specified

City
Dallas
Country
United States

Lead technical initiatives within a global corporate technology organization to design, build, and deliver high-volume, high-resilience data processing systems. Drive modernization and integration of applications, mentor engineers, and collaborate with product, data science, and business stakeholders. Utilize cloud-native microservices, Java/Spring Boot, AWS, container orchestration, and AI/ML tooling to implement scalable solutions. Focus on engineering best practices, observability, and reusable technical solutions across domains.

Location: Plano, TX, United States

We have an opportunity to impact your career and provide an adventure where you can push the limits of what's possible.

As a Lead Software Engineer at JPMorgan Chase within the Corporate Technology Office, you will lead a technical area and drive impact across teams, technologies, and projects spanning multiple departments. You will leverage your deep expertise in software engineering, applications, technical processes, and product management to deliver complex projects and initiatives. 

Job Responsibilities:

  • Lead technology implementations for the modernization and integration of existing applications into in-house strategic builds, replacing vendor solutions.
  • Deliver technical solutions that can be leveraged across multiple businesses and domains.
  • Influence peer leaders and senior stakeholders across business, product, and technology teams.
  • Contribute to the design and implementation of strategic, high-volume, high-resilience data processing systems for surveillance and retention.
  • Collaborate as part of a global technology organization spanning the US and APAC, providing end-to-end design, build, and delivery.
  • Ensure adherence to team and organizational standards, focusing on continuous improvement and sustained delivery.
  • Employ simple design and pragmatic implementation techniques to maximize business value.
  • Pair program with team members to build high-quality solutions.
  • Demonstrate passion for technology and a commitment to continuous learning and adoption of new technologies and practices.
  • Mentor junior team members to advance their technical and professional skills, while actively seeking opportunities to learn and grow.

 

Required Qualifications, Capabilities, and Skills:

  • Formal training or certification in software engineering concepts and 5+ years of applied experience.
  • Strong software engineering background with a solid understanding of design patterns, cloud-native microservices architecture, and engineering best practices.
  • Proficient in Java, Python, Spring Boot, and Oracle, with a good understanding of Maven build tooling.
  • Experience collaborating with data scientists, product managers, and business stakeholders to identify AI-driven business opportunities.
  • Hands-on experience with Docker, Kubernetes, AWS (including EMR, OpenSearch, AWS Bedrock, EKS, and ECS).
  • Experience with data platforms hosted on Databricks, implementing AI/ML solutions using Claude and DBx Vector search.
  • Proficient with relational databases (Postgres, Oracle, Aurora, etc.).
  • Practical experience with unit testing tools such as JUnit or Mockito.
  • Experience with OpenSearch or ElasticSearch for search and analytics capabilities.
  • Hands-on experience with AI/ML frameworks, Vector DB, OpenSearch, LLMs, and cloud-based AI services (e.g., AWS SageMaker, Azure ML).
  • Bachelor’s or Master’s degree in Computer Science, Computer Engineering, Mathematics, or a related technical field.

 

Preferred Qualifications, Capabilities, and Skills:

  • Proficient in SQL, preferably across multiple databases.
  • Experience with monitoring and observability tools such as Grafana, Cortex, Kibana, Datadog, and Cloudwatch.
  • Familiarity with package management and artifact repositories (NuGet, JFrog Artifactory).
  • Experience with modern UI technologies such as Angular or React is a plus.
We have an opportunity to impact your career and provide an adventure where you can push the limits of what's possible.